Question

How do you import a bank statement that is in a PDF format? I do not have an option to export as a CSV or anything else.

QBO accepts four different bank file types, info95.

 

At this time, there's no option to import bank transactions in PDF format. Aside from using CSV files, you can also use any of the following:

  • Quicken (QFX)
  • QuickBooks Online (QBO)
  • Microsoft Money (OFX)

Here's an article for more details: How to upload more than 90 days of bank transactions.

 

You can reach out to your bank to see if they support any of these file types. If they don't, please visit our App Center to find a third-party app that can convert the file you have to the available types in QBO.

With Adobe Acrobat, it should be easy to convert from PDF to Excel and save as CSV file.
